Accrued expenses seem as present liabilities on an organization’s balance sheet. Including these bills provides a extra full picture of the corporate’s financial position, accurately reflecting all outstanding debts, even these not yet invoiced. Record-to-Report (R2R) is a financial management process used in accounting to collect, process, and summarize business transactions into comprehensive reports. These reports provide a snapshot of a company’s financial status, helping management understand and make decisions about the company’s financial performance. Essentially, it’s the step-by-step process that transforms raw financial data into valuable insights for stakeholders. The Record-to-report (R2R) process is a comprehensive framework that encompasses the steps required to record, process, and report financial transactions within an organization. It ensures the accuracy and integrity of financial data, facilitating effective decision-making and compliance with regulations. While the R2R process offers many advantages, it also presents a number of challenges. One major issue is data inaccuracies caused by manual entry or system errors, which can compromise the integrity of financial reports.

Inside the agreement, the maker is the entity that issues the observe and guarantees to make the cost, basically the borrower. Conversely, the payee is the entity to whom the cost is due, representing the lender or creditor. Notes payable are more formal than typical accounts payable, often requiring a signed promissory observe that legally binds the maker to the compensation terms.

Notes Payable is evidenced by a proper document often recognized as a promissory note. This notice outlines the essential phrases, together with the principal quantity borrowed, the required rate of interest, and a defined reimbursement schedule. The maturity date, which is when the mortgage should be absolutely repaid, can be a required element within this formal settlement. A promissory note is a legally binding contract that clearly specifies the mortgage terms, including any collateral pledged by the borrower to safe the mortgage. The borrower’s obligation to repay the required quantity, together with any accrued curiosity, is formalized via this document.

Notes Payable = Principal + Interest − Payments

Secured notes require the borrower to pledge particular belongings, corresponding to actual property or stock, as collateral. If the borrower defaults, the lender can seize and sell the collateral to get well the outstanding debt, which reduces the lender’s risk.
